Description
"In today's uncertain world, many families are leaving their home countries and seeking a better life in the United States. Immigrants from Mexico and Central America explores the stories of two boys who left their home countries to find a better life inthe United States. Follow their journeys to find out why they left their homelands and understand the challenges they faced in moving to a new country."--,Provided by the publisher.
